Goal after penalty does not count - Peißenberg has bad luck against Lenggries

Created: 04/24/2022, 1:45 p.m

By: Oliver Rabuser

Peißenberg's equalizer: Ramon Messner's shot (r.) sinks into the goal to make it 1-1.

© Oliver Rabuser

It was nothing if TSV Peißenberg won a point: it was 1:2 against Lenggrieser SC, also because a goal after a penalty kick didn't count.

Peißenberg – The final phase almost compensated for the many painful moments.

But luck had a soft spot for the favorite.

And so the district football club TSV Peißenberg remains on course for relegation after the 2-1 defeat against Lenggrieser SC.

First of all: The TSV was the inferior team in terms of football, had Dusel that the Isarwinkler used a relatively careless handling of their counterattack chances.

But the score was only 1:2 when referee Marco Grimm from Schongau announced stoppage time.

Despite eight missing players and being outnumbered for 50 minutes, Peißenberg managed to stand up to the supposed promotion aspirants until the last few moves of the game with the available, albeit modest, means.

"It was accordingly difficult," admitted Florian Heringer in view of the absence of regular players, which included the Jungmann brothers and Elias Graf.

Nevertheless, his team allowed “relatively little”.

Luis Jendrzej put LSC in front with a header.

Ramon Messner equalized after a long ball from Christoph Berner.

Again Jendrzej with a blast from 25 meters brought back the advantage for the guests.

Stupid for TSV: Three players were yellow-preloaded prematurely.

"We have to stay up more often," Heringer commented on his team's joys in tackling, which they also lived out unnecessarily close to the sidelines.

Then maybe Stefan Dietheuer wouldn't have finished work shortly before the break.

After rude boarding against Yasin Filiz, he saw yellow-red.

Peißenberg presented himself defensively after the break.

"Played 0-0 with a man down," said Heringer after three missed counter-moves by the guests.

And then came the big moment for Peißenberger.

First, Lorenz Palmberger's shot hit a Lenggrieser in the head.

Then there was a penalty for TSV after Paul Laß got on board.

Berner stepped up, hit the post, put the ball back in – 2:2?

No!

An invalid try because no other player had touched the ball between the two actions.

A clean pitch.

Statistics:


TSV Peißenberg 1


Lenggrieser SC 2

Goals: 0: 1 (8th) Jendrzej, 1: 1 (30th) Messner, 1: 2 (38th) Jendrzej.

Yellow cards: Peißenberg 2, Lenggries 3. Yellow-red card: Peißenberg: Dietheuer (44th).

Referee: Markus Grimm.

Spectators: 100.
